Significance
Gold(I) complexes were shown to be effective catalysts for the cyclization of 1,5-enynes. A cationic intermediate, 3, was trapped with an intramolecular carbonate as oxygen source. This reaction allows a rapid increase in molecular complexity from readily available substrates 1, which are prepared by coupling propargylic Grignard reagents with α,β-unsaturated aldehydes. Up to three contiguous stereocenters can be set with high selectivity.
